Aracılığıyla paylaş


IListContract<T>.RemoveAt(Int32) Yöntem

Tanım

Bir IListContract<T> koleksiyonda belirtilen dizindeki öğeyi kaldırır.

public:
 void RemoveAt(int index);
public void RemoveAt (int index);
abstract member RemoveAt : int -> unit
Public Sub RemoveAt (index As Integer)

Parametreler

index
Int32

Kaldırılacak öğenin dizini.

Özel durumlar

index, sıfırdan küçüktür.

-veya-

index , yönteminin dönüş değerine GetCount() eşit veya ondan büyüktür.

Koleksiyon IListContract<T> salt okunurdur.

Açıklamalar

çağrısı RemoveAtyaptıktan sonra, kaldırılan öğeyi izleyen öğeler boşaltılan noktayı kaplar. Taşınan öğelerin dizinleri de güncelleştirilir.

Bir IListContract<T> koleksiyonun salt okunur olup olmadığını belirlemek için yöntemini çağırın GetIsReadOnly .

Şunlara uygulanır